Performance Evaluation of Full Adder Using Mach–Zehnder Interferometer and Polarization Effect on WDM Channels
M.E. (Electronics and Communication Engineering)The optical communication system has many advantages over the long distance
communication and fast switching. The requirements of data transmission for
communication are increasing day by day. But the bandwidth is limited for transmission.
In this thesis, two types of techniques are discussed for transmitting the data from
transmitter to receiver.
Firstly Mach–Zehnder Interferometric devices for optical processing which is used as a
wavelength-spacing tunable comb filter in a fiber ring laser is built by employing an
optical variable delay line (OVDL). Semiconductor optical amplifier (SOA)-based
Mach–Zehnder interferometer (MZI) and Optical tree architecture (OTA), both play an
important role in optical interconnecting networks. In this thesis the proposed SOA-MZIbased
tree architecture is used with new and alternative scheme, for integrated all-optical
logic and arithmetic operations. In this architecture the continuous wave laser source and
control signal are passes through the coupler. The pulsed signal at the wavelength is
split at coupler and more power passes through one arm. At the same time, the CW
signal at wavelength is split equally by this coupler and propagates simultaneously in
the two arms. This architecture can enable to perform all-optical processing of signals,
like half-adder, full-adder, etc.
Secondly in optical communication data can be transmitting into the fiber by different
techniques. In the proposed architecture the data is send by wave division multiplexing
techniques from transmitting end and the effect of polarization seen on channel spacing
is 50 GHz and they are generated in groups by odd and even channels by PRBS
generator. Initially all channels have the same polarization state. All even channels
before being multiplexed with odd channels are passed through the Polarization Shifter,
which rotates the polarization state by different angle. After multiplexing the signal is
launched into a fiber, and then is de-multiplexed and sent to 8 receivers. At the receiving
end measured BER is minimum and Q-factor is maximum for 90 degree state of
polarization

A Novel Inpainting Framework for Virtual View Synthesis
Multi-view imaging has stimulated significant research to enhance the user experience of free viewpoint video, allowing interactive navigation between views and the freedom to select a desired view to watch. This usually involves transmitting both textural and depth information captured from different viewpoints to the receiver, to enable the synthesis of an arbitrary view. In rendering these virtual views, perceptual holes can appear due to certain regions, hidden in the original view by a closer object, becoming visible in the virtual view. To provide a high quality experience these holes must be filled in a visually plausible way, in a process known as inpainting. This is challenging because the missing information is generally unknown and the hole-regions can be large. Recently depth-based inpainting techniques have been proposed to address this challenge and while these generally perform better than non-depth assisted methods, they are not very robust and can produce perceptual artefacts.
This thesis presents a new inpainting framework that innovatively exploits depth and textural self-similarity characteristics to construct subjectively enhanced virtual viewpoints. The framework makes three significant contributions to the field: i) the exploitation of view information to jointly inpaint textural and depth hole regions; ii) the introduction of the novel concept of self-similarity characterisation which is combined with relevant depth information; and iii) an advanced self-similarity characterising scheme that automatically determines key spatial transform parameters for effective and flexible inpainting.
The presented inpainting framework has been critically analysed and shown to provide superior performance both perceptually and numerically compared to existing techniques, especially in terms of lower visual artefacts. It provides a flexible robust framework to develop new inpainting strategies for the next generation of interactive multi-view technologies

Going Beyond Counting First Authors in Author Co-citation Analysis
The present study examines one of the fundamental aspects of author co-citation analysis (ACA) - the way co-citation
counts are defined. Co-citation counting provides the data on which all subsequent statistical analyses and mappings
are based, and we compare ACA results based on two different types of co-citation counting - the traditional type that
only counts the first one among a cited work's authors on the one hand and a non-traditional type that takes into
account the first 5 authors of a cited work on the other hand. Results indicate that the picture produced through this non-traditional author co-citation counting contains more coherent author groups and is therefore considerably clearer. However, this picture represents fewer specialties in the research field being studied than that produced through the traditional first-author co-citation counting when the same number of top-ranked authors is selected and analyzed. Reasons for these effects are discussed
Variations on the Author
“Variations on the Author” discusses two of Eduardo Coutinho’s recent films (Um Dia na Vida, from 2010, and Últimas Conversas, posthumously released in 2015) and their contribution to the general question of documentary authorship. The director’s filmography is characterized by a consistent yet self-effacing form of authorial self-inscription: Coutinho often features as an interviewer that rather than express opinions propels discourses; an interviewer that is good at listening. This mode of self-inscription characterizes him as an author who is not expressive but who is nonetheless markedly present on the screen. In Um Dia na Vida, however, Coutinho is completely absent form the image, while Últimas Conversas, on the contrary, includes a confessional prologue that moves the director from the margins to the center of his films. This article examines the ways in which these works stand out in the filmography of a director who offers new insights into the notion of cinematic authorship
Appropriate Similarity Measures for Author Cocitation Analysis
We provide a number of new insights into the methodological discussion about author cocitation analysis. We first argue that the use of the Pearson correlation for measuring the similarity between authors’ cocitation profiles is not very satisfactory. We then discuss what kind of similarity measures may be used as an alternative to the Pearson correlation. We consider three similarity measures in particular. One is the well-known cosine. The other two similarity measures have not been used before in the bibliometric literature. Dispelling the Myths Behind First-author Citation Counts
We conducted a full-scale evaluative citation analysis study of scholars in the XML research field to explore just how different from each other author rankings resulting from different citation counting methods actually are, and to demonstrate the capability of emerging data and tools on the Web in supporting more realistic citation counting methods. Our results contest some common arguments for the continued
use of first-author citation counts in the evaluation of scholars, such as high correlations between author rankings by first-author citation counts and other citation
counting methods, and high costs of using more realistic citation counting methods that are not well-supported by the ISI databases. It is argued that increasingly available digital full text research papers make it possible for citation analysis studies to go beyond what the ISI databases have directly supported and to employ more
sophisticated methods
